Flower Bed Maintenance in Ventura County, CA
Flower bed maintenance services involve the ongoing care and upkeep of garden beds to keep them attractive and healthy. This includes tasks such as weeding, trimming, edging, mulching, and removing debris to ensure the beds remain tidy and vibrant. Property owners often request this service to enhance curb appeal, prevent overgrowth, and promote the health of flowering plants and shrubs. Projects can range from routine seasonal upkeep to more extensive work like reshaping beds or replacing mulch, depending on the property's needs.
Before requesting flower bed maintenance, hom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work included, such as whether pruning, weed control, or soil preparation is covered. Clarifying the frequency of maintenance visits and any specific plant care requirements can help ensure expectations are aligned. Additionally, property owners may wish to discuss any existing plantings or landscaping features to determine the most suitable care approach for their garden beds.

Common Flower Bed Maintenance Jobs
Flower Bed Maintenance - Regular weeding keeps flower beds tidy and healthy.
Pruning and Trimming - Proper trimming encourages vibrant blooms and plant growth.
Soil Enrichment - Adding mulch and compost improves soil fertility and moisture retention.
Plant Care - Seasonal planting and replacement enhance bed appearance throughout the year.
Debris Removal - Clearing fallen leaves and debris maintains a neat and inviting garden space.
Bed Edging - Defining flower beds with edging creates a clean, finished look.
Flower Bed Maintenance Questions
What does flower bed maintenance include? It typically involves weeding, pruning, edging, and removing debris to keep flower beds tidy and healthy.
How often should flower beds be maintained? Maintenance frequency depends on plant types and growth conditions, but regular visits help ensure they stay attractive.
Can flower bed maintenance improve plant health? Yes, proper maintenance promotes healthier growth, reduces pests, and encourages vibrant blooms.
What are common projects involved in flower bed care? Common tasks include pruning plants, mulching beds, removing weeds, and replenishing soil nutrients.
